Posted 4 years ago

Re and Im have been in WL since V1.

ListPlot[{Re@#, Im@#} & /@ {1, -1 - I, -1 + I},
 PlotTheme -> "Detailed",
 PlotMarkers -> "OpenMarkers",
 AspectRatio -> Automatic]

Posted 4 years ago

Hi Richard,

ComplexListPlot was added in V12.

ComplexListPlot[{1, -1 - I, -1 + I}, PlotTheme -> "Detailed", PlotMarkers -> "OpenMarkers"]
